Troubleshooting — spark-pilot boilers
CHART 6 –– Spark-ignited pilot –– Insufficient heat or no heat (POWER light on steady)
Electrical shock hazard — Wherever you see ▲ TURN OFF POWER ▲ , follow the instructions. Failure to follow
instructions could result in severe personal injury, death or substantial property damage.
• Has it been at least 5 minutes since setting thermostat to
call for heat? If not, wait 5 minutes. Is system heating?
• Is thermostat set to call for heat? Remove thermostat
wires at boiler and check continuity across the two wires.
If circuit isn't closed, check external thermostat (zone
valve, relay, etc.) wiring. Correct problems and retry.
• Reconnect external thermostat wiring at boiler.
Is thermostat circuit closed (continuity across wires)?

• Reset spill switch, or replace rollout switch.
If rollout thermal fuse element or spill switch has
opened, determine cause and correct condition.
Failure to do so will cause severe personal injury,
death or substantial property damage.
